How Subsidies Fuel Slovenia's Energy Ambitions

The Slovenian government has allocated €30 million in direct grants for the Maribor project, supplemented by an additional €45 million from the EU's Modernization Fund. These subsidies aim to:

  • Reduce reliance on fossil fuels by 18% by 2025
  • Increase grid flexibility to support solar and wind integration
  • Create 120+ local jobs during construction and operation

Key Data: Funding Breakdown

SourceAmount (€)Purpose
Slovenian National Fund30MInfrastructure development
EU Modernization Fund45MTechnology deployment
Private Investment25MOperational costs

Industry Trends Shaping the Project

The Maribor plant leverages cutting-edge lithium-ion battery systems with a 94% round-trip efficiency rate. But it's not just about hardware—software-driven AI energy management systems optimize charge cycles, aligning with global trends like:

  • Hybrid storage solutions (solar + storage)
  • Demand-response integration
  • Second-life battery recycling programs

Case Study: Grid Resilience During Peak Demand

In 2023, the plant successfully offset a 12% spike in regional electricity demand during a heatwave, preventing blackouts. This demonstrated how subsidies translate into real-world reliability—a selling point for similar projects in the Balkans.
